New Laser-Based AccuGrade™ System Matches Durable Grading Box with Integrated Control and Automatic Operation

A new laser-based AccuGrade™ grading system for Cat® C-Series Skid-Steer Loaders, Multi-Terrain Loaders and Compact Track Loaders combines the capability of the Level Best Grading Box with the C-Series loader’s integral electro/hydraulic controls to create an automated grading system capable of extreme accuracy. The new system establishes flat or single-slope grades to within ± 0.25 inch (± 6.5 mm) without grade stakes or the expense of grade checkers and stake-setting surveyors. Machines grade more area per hour and are more fuel-efficient in the process.

Get A Nose Job and Win

July 23rd, 2008 by moresnow | No Comments | Filed in Excavator, Technology

The D51 EX/PX-22’s “super-slant nose” engine hood design represents the first time in the history of dozers that the entire top of the dozer blade is visible from the cabin at all times. This unique feature allows the operator to see objects that are very close to the blade, dramatically increasing safety and efficiency on the jobsite. This new design assures an improvement in fundamental dozer work parameters.

Kobelco’s Compact 17SR Acera Tier III-Certified Excavator

February 6th, 2008 by moresnow | No Comments | Filed in Excavator, Technology

17sr-3.jpg

CAROL STREAM, Ill. (Feb. 4, 2008) - Kobelco Construction Machinery America introduces the new 17SR ACERA zero tail swing, compact excavator. The machine delivers more digging performance and an adjustable track gauge that gives easy maneuverability in tight spaces without sacrificing stability when working. The 17SR also features a new “Smart Hydraulic System” fueled by three pumps that ensure maximum power for simultaneous lifting, swinging and travel operations as well as excellent controllability for fine grading.
